About the Proctor Mark VIII

In 1958 the first fully planing N12 was designed, representing the most important land mark in the development of the class. The Proctor Mark VIII instantly outclassed all previous designs in open water conditions. The design was extremely popular in the late 50s and early 60s.

The Mark 8 had a low freeboard and flared topsides reaching 5 ft 6 in beam allowed the Mk 8 to take full advantage of the power of terylene sails, and made it the first fully planing 12.

Designer: Ian Proctor

Builders: No Current. Previously; Chippendale, Wyche & Coppock
